Adjustable Seat
A good four wheeler for adults should have an adjustable seat. This allows them to sit in a comfortable place and feel secure while driving. This is beneficial for those who find it difficult to get on and off of the traditional scooter. The seat will often be in a position to slide forwards and backwards with an unidirectional hinge that can make it easier for people who are unable to move in and out of the scooter. It can also be rotated making it easier to sit around tables or in a restaurant.
Terrain and its intended use
You can ride a four wheeled scooter for adults indoors or out. Therefore, you must consider the terrain you will be driving on. Different models are suited to different terrains. It's important to consider the appropriateness of a model for the terrain you're in. If you're spending the majority of your time outdoors, you may prefer a heavy-duty model to an ordinary one.
Heavy-duty scooters have higher weight capacities than regular four-wheel scooters. They come with larger tires, a higher ground-clearance and are more suitable for outdoor use. Some models also allow you to drive on different surfaces. This means they're generally more expensive than other scooters.

Easy to Operate
Four-wheeled scooters resemble cars, with two wheels for driving and two more to steer. This design provides more stability than three-wheel scooters, which makes them a safer choice for people who have balance issues or who require a larger weight capacity. These scooters are also easy to maneuver and have a narrow turning radius. They also have huge batteries to cover long distances.
If you are looking for a flexible scooter that is great for outdoor and indoor use should consider a mid-sized 4 wheel mobility scooter. These scooters can be driven on a variety of surfaces and can even climb slopes of up to 6 degrees. They can be disassembled to fit inside the trunk of a vehicle to allow mobility on the go.
These scooters are easy to operate and often feature a digital dash with straightforward controls as well as night-time illumination. Some scooters come with an adjustable swivel chair that can be adjusted in height and position to ensure the most comfortable ride. They also come with an indicator for batteries that informs the user if it's time to replace the batteries.

Scooter batteries last for about five years, which is why it's essential to keep them fully charged. It's also helpful to inspect them regularly for indications of damage or reduction in performance. It's important to replace your batteries as soon as you spot any of the issues mentioned above. Remember that scooter batteries have voltage, so you should not touch them until are certain of what you're doing.
When you are deciding on a mobility scooter for regular use, it's important to determine the terrain you'll be using it in and the maximum weight capacity. In addition, it's crucial to assess the battery's endurance and range, and decide whether or not these factors align with your needs.
Durable
A scooter can enhance the quality of life for individuals with mobility problems. It can help to accelerate the healing process following an illness or injury by reducing some of the stress on joints and muscles. A scooter can provide users with a feeling of freedom and confidence and allows them to go on with their favorite activities.
A four-wheeler typically has a more sturdy construction than the three-wheel model. This makes them the best option for outdoor use, because they are able to handle rougher surfaces like gravel or grass. Some of them are equipped with suspension systems that make riding on rough terrains more enjoyable. This added stability could make them less maneuverable in small indoor spaces.
There are a variety of models available in accordance with the individual's requirements. For instance, if need to travel long distances, then look for an option that has a high-mileage battery as well as the capability to travel up to 50 miles on one charge. Another option is to choose a model that can be disassembled into manageable pieces which makes it easy to transport and store.
The four wheel scooters are available in a variety of sizes and weight capacities. They are suitable for users of all ages and body type. Many scooters have features that can be adjusted to the comfort of the user, such as adjustable handles seating, footrests, and seat.
